**Capacity note: dependency pinning on Ironvale builds.** Unpinned deps caused three cache-miss storms last quarter; each full rebuild costs ~40 CI-node-hours. Policy: pin everything, refresh on a fixed cadence, and cap concurrent lockfile updates so the artifact cache stays warm. Contractors: do not bypass the pin check. The cadence and cache parameters we standardized on are as follows.

limits module of taweg-kaguf:
QUOTAS = {
    "holael": 2,
    "wenath": 1,
    "ralath": 2,
    "ulaath": 2,
}

Checklist item 7 — Pricing experiment gate

Before promoting the Fairlane ticket-pricing experiment, confirm the exposure log matches the assignment service counts within 0.5%, verify the price floor guard on every variant, and capture a screenshot of the dashboard for the weekly eng sync. Do not proceed if holdout contamination exceeds threshold. Record the build identifier below.

session token of kagup-hahaf = htk3_2b8

Ticket: Visitor handling — Brightwell Lobby

Heads up, folks: contractors from Norvik Fitouts will be coming through the Brightwell lobby all week for the ceiling works. Front desk, please don't make them queue with the delivery crowd — wave them to the side gate instead. They'll each need temporary access for Level 2. Use the pass below when signing them in:

door code, tajof-kageg: bdg-QVDCE-3